USGIF Publishes 2019 Annual Report

2019 highlights included:
- 129 students earned USGIF GEOINT Certificates, bringing the total to more than 1,050 students holding the Foundation’s academic certificate
- Awarded $130,000 in scholarships in 2019, the highest amount of annual funds to date
- The Certified GEOINT Professional (CGP™) Program launched a new entry-level GEOINT Essentials exam
- Raised $15,766 toward the EdGEOcation Giving Fund
- USGIF opened its own state-of-the-art event space, known as the Trajectory Event Center (TEC), in Herndon, Va.
